The distance may be modest, but Fox Bottom is one of our hilliest routes, with long inclines and some grades at 20+ percent. This, plus our steady pace, will help build stamina along a route where the Cold War, cliffs, and clay figure prominently. Our reward is one of the Outer Cape’s best high elevation ocean views. Prerequisite: Instructional clinic, prior intermediate-level CCNW walks, and ability to walk 2.5 miles over hilly terrain at a moderate & steady pace with infrequent stops.
Distance: Approximately 2.5 miles. No shorter or turn-back option.
Pace: Aimed at keeping heart rates up while remaining hydrated. 21/22-min miles (may be adjusted if heat index is high). Moderate and steady, with occasional brief water stops. Fewer stops and longer intervals between stops than beginner walks.
Terrain: Hard-pack trail, pavement, and sand, perfect for obstacle-free Nordic walking at a faster pace. Several long hills, some at a grade of 20+ percent. Bring rubber tips. Mix of sun and shade.
